Gifts for a teacher!

It was at the end of the school year, and a kindergarten teacher was receiving gifts from her pupils. The florist's son handed her a gift. She shook it, held it overhead, and said, "I bet I know what it is. Some flowers." "That's right" the boy said, "but how did you know?" "Oh, just a wild guess," she said.
The next pupil was the candy shop owner's daughter. The teacher held her gift overhead, shook it, and said, "I bet I can guess what it is. A box of sweets." "That's right, but how did you know?" asked the girl. "Oh, just a wild guess," said the teacher.
The next gift was from the son of the liquor store owner. The teacher held the package overhead, but it was leaking. She touched a drop of the leakage with her finger and touched it to her tongue. "Is it wine?" she asked. "No," the boy replied, with some excitement.
The teacher repeated the process, taking a larger drop of the leakage to her tongue. "Is it champagne?" she asked. "No," the boy replied, with more excitement. The teacher took one more taste before declaring, "I give up, what is it?" With great glee, the boy replied, "It's a puppy!"

Being Audacious!

For I am not ashamed of the Gospel (good news) of Christ, for it is God's power working unto salvation [for deliverance from eternal death] to everyone who believes with a personal trust and a confident surrender and firm reliance, to the Jew first and also to the Greek.
-Romans 1:16 (AMP)

Some are not just bold enough to declare their faith, they try to blend with the crowd, they are like chameleons, adapting to every situation they find themselves in. In a bid to be accepted, they drop their standards and compromise what they believe. Apostle Paul said that he is not ashamed of the gospel of Christ; many people struggle to stand up for who they are in Christ in their places of work, neighbourhood or schools, some tend to cover up their faith because they feel they will not be accepted. We need to come to the point that we declare our faith anywhere without being ashamed, carry our bibles anywhere and be able to speak for and about Christ.
Jesus Christ even told us that whoever is ashamed of Him here on earth (denies him), He will deny them in the presence of His Father. Matt 10:33. Our faith is not what we put on and off as the situation calls for, some are very good Christians in the midst of other Christians, but the moment they are in the midst of their unbelieving friends, they switch and blend in.
Know that many around the world are being persecuted for their faith, if you are blessed enough to be in an area where you have freedom to exercise your faith, then you need to go all the way. Paul also wrote that "all who desire to live godly in Christ Jesus will be persecuted" (2 Timothy 3:12).
Many are persecuted by being ridiculed or mocked, others lose their jobs or experience financial hardships, and some are jailed, tortured, or even put to death. In many predominantly Muslim countries, Christians are confronted with the choice of converting to Islam or being expelled or even killed.
Don't compromise, but stand strong for your Faith, stand up for the Gospel, its powerful enough to meet you at every point of your need.
We are being challenged today to boldly stand up and stand tall for the gospel.
